Переглянути джерело

测试环境表格右键问题

duy 2 днів тому
батько
коміт
a328790431

+ 0 - 1
src/plugins/HTableForm.js

@@ -95,7 +95,6 @@ export default class HTableForm {
                         console.log('11111右键菜单:', event.target)
 
                         const KeyName = event?.target?.getAttribute('keyname') || event?.target?.getAttribute('id') || ''
-                        console.log('22222右键菜单:', event?.target)
                         if (onRight) {
                             event.preventDefault()
                             onRight(event, KeyName)

+ 4 - 5
src/views/data-fill/collapse-form/index.vue

@@ -1186,8 +1186,8 @@ const isOpen = infos['isOpenRandomNumber'] ?? 0
 //鼠标右键事件
 
 const tableFormRightTap = (
-   ele,
-    index,
+    ele,
+    index, //表单索引
 ) => {
     console.log(ele, 'ele')
 
@@ -1203,12 +1203,12 @@ const tableFormRightTap = (
     )
 
     // 根据clearFormula值添加对应的菜单项
-    if (clearFormula === 0) {
+    if (clearFormula === '0') {
         tableFormMenu.value.push({
             label: '取消公式引用',
             key: 'cancelGs',
         })
-    } else if (clearFormula === 1) {
+    } else if (clearFormula === '1') {
         tableFormMenu.value.push({
             label: '恢复公式引用',
             key: 'addGs',
@@ -1236,7 +1236,6 @@ const tableFormRightTap = (
         //         })
         //     }
         // }
-
     contextMenuRef.value?.showMenu(event, false) //展开菜单
 }
 const checkKeys = ref([])